GAO: Don’t Get Too Carried Away with Telehealth

The Government Accountability Office says the full effect of CMS waivers on telehealth coverage during the pandemic isn’t yet known, so agencies should wait until there is more research before expanding telehealth coverage for Medicare and Medicaid programs. The GAO made its case before Congress and in a May 19 report. It has concerns in four areas: spending, program integrity, patient health and safety and equity. Read more.
